Scheduled versus actual final arrival

Create a time line with scheduled departure from BHX, disruption notice, replacement departure and actual final arrival. State whether the time comes from the airline, airport, boarding record or another source. Avoid rounding a threshold from memory.

Care and travel choices on the BHX–VCE journey

For a long wait after leaving or before leaving BHX, document what assistance was requested and provided. If an overnight stay or reasonable replacement became necessary, preserve the airline response and cost. A claim should list care expenses separately from the compensation request.

Link the disruption event to the affected sector

A route-based claim is easier to review when the cause is placed on the timeline. State when it arose, which operator reported it and which part of the BHX–VCE itinerary it affected. Preserve later explanations if the initial message changes.

Evidence pack for BHX to VCE

  • Complete booking showing BHX as departure and VCE or the final booked destination
  • Operating carrier and flight number for every sector
  • Boarding passes, check-in proof and replacement itinerary
  • Scheduled and actual final-arrival times with sources
  • Cancellation or delay notices and the reason given
  • Care, hotel, transport and substitute-travel receipts

Add a one-line description to each attachment. The aim is a navigable evidence pack, not an unlabelled archive.

Define the BHX–VCE itinerary

Treat BHX–VCE as a journey frame rather than a live schedule. The passenger may have flown directly, connected elsewhere or held separate tickets. Preserve the ticket and identify the operator of each sector before applying route coverage or measuring the final-arrival impact.

Coverage screen for BHX to VCE

The BHX departure is catalogued in the UK framework, so UK261 is the primary route screen. The VCE arrival marker is eu. If the journey reaches the EU/EEA, EU coverage should be considered from the real route and operating carrier, not assumed merely because the destination is European.

Carrier evidence for a direct or connecting itinerary

Do not choose the respondent solely from the logo on the confirmation. Match the flight designator and operating-carrier line for the sector that failed. If rerouting introduced a different airline, preserve both the original and replacement operators so the chronology remains clear.

One booking to VCE

The booking structure determines which final arrival matters. If VCE is only an intermediate point on one reservation, use the actual final booked destination. If the passenger held separate tickets, explain that fact and assess each contract rather than assuming through-journey protection.
